114008: Failed to enable port after link is up in 4GE SSM I/O card

Message: %ASA-3-114008: Failed to enable port after link is up in 4GE SSM I/O card due to either I2C serial bus access error or switch access error.
Event 114008 is generated when the ASA fails to enable a port after the link transition to 'Up' state is detected in a 4GE SSM I/O card because of either an I2C serial bus access error or a switch access error. The syslog message identifier and the error string are specified in the message. In this case, the error would be an I2C serial bus error or a switch access error.
How could you resolve this situation?
- Review the messages and errors associated with the event.
- Reboot the software running on the ASA.
- Switch off the device and switch it on after a few minutes.
If the problem persists,contact Cisco TAC.
